Google Images is undoubtedly one of the most popular and comprehensive image search engines. It uses advanced algorithms to index billions of images, making it a go-to platform for high-quality visuals. Google’s search tools allow filtering results by size, color, type, and usage rights, providing greater control over your search. Additionally, Google has integrated video search features, offering a versatile experience for multimedia content. Its relevance and vast database make it an essential choice for finding the best images and videos online. Microsoft’s Bing Visual Search offers a powerful alternative to Google. It emphasizes visual discovery, allowing users to search using images instead of text. Bing excels at recognizing objects within images and providing related content, which is highly useful for finding similar images or videos. Its clean interface and intelligent filtering options make it easy to refine search results. For those who prefer a different search experience or are looking for unique content, Bing Visual Search is a reliable choice. TinEye is specialized as a reverse image search engine, making it perfect for tracking the origin of images or finding higher-resolution versions. It has a powerful image recognition technology that compares your uploaded image with its extensive database. TinEye is particularly useful for photographers, designers, and researchers who need to verify image authenticity or discover similar media. While it may not be as comprehensive as Google or Bing in terms of overall content, its niche focus makes it invaluable for specific multimedia searches.
